The nasopharynx is the superior portion of the pharynx, situated behind the nasal cavity and above the soft palate. This area connects your nasal passages to the rest of your throat and plays a role in breathing and drainage. Examination of the nasopharynx is often done using a flexible endoscope inserted through the nasal passages. This allows the doctor to visualize the posterior aspect of your nasal cavity, the adenoids (in children), and the openings of the Eustachian tubes. Symptoms such as chronic nasal congestion, recurrent nosebleeds, or persistent ear issues can indicate the need for an examination of the nasopharynx.
